众所周知,苹果搞的一套框架NSContention发送请求与接收请求的方式十分繁琐。操作起来很不方便。不仅要做区分各种请求设置各种不同的参数,而且还要经常在多线程里操作,同时还要对请求与返回的数据做各种序列化的操作,同时还要考虑请求数据的安全等一堆问题。



一、早前的几个网络框架
1、ASI框架HTTP终结者.很牛, 但是有BUG, 已经停止更新.
2、MKNetworkKit (印度人写的).
3、AFN一直还在更新.



AFNetworking的出现:MAC/iOS设计的一套网络框架.(为了简化网络操作)


地址:https://github.com/AFNetworking/AFNetworking

*AFN专注与网络数据传输,以及网络中多线程的处理.

二、AFNetworking的使用


1、AFN特性 :
*登录传参数时,传递字典即可.(键名为参数名,键值为参数值).
*自动到子线程中执行,执行完后返回主线程.
*返回的结果自动序列化NSDictionary.


2、使用AFN注意 :
*AFHTTPRequestOperationManager封装了通过HTTP协议与Web应用程序进行通讯的常用方法.(这个实例化的时候不是单例, 因为没有shared)
*包括创建请求/响应序列化/网络监控/数据安全.
*方法等都是AF开头的.



3、AFN能做的 (网络中的都涵盖了):
*GET/POST/PUT/DELETE/HEAD请求.
*JSON数据解析/Plist数据解析.(不支持XML数据解析)
*POSTJSON.
*上传/下载.



4、使用步骤 : (可参考说明文档)
1.首先需要实例化一个请求管理器AFHTTPRequestOperationManager.
2.设置请求的数据格式:默认是二进制.(不是可改)
*AFHTTPRequestSerializer(二进制)
*AFJSONRequestSerializer(JSON)
*AFPropertyListRequestSerializer(Plist)
3.设置响应的数据格式:默认是JSON.(不是可改)
*AFHTTPResponseSerializer(二进制)
*AFJSONResponseSerializer(JSON)
*AFPropertyListResponseSerializer(Plist)
*AFXMLParserResponseSerializer(XML)
*AFImageResponseSerializer(Image)
*AFCompoundResponseSerializer(组合的)
4.如果响应者的MIMEType不正确,就要修改acceptableContentTypes.
5.调用方法,发送响应的请求(GET/POST...).
